it's not working anymore the build.prop method, so don't bother.
FYI,this are the steps i took coming from zv4 stock with gsm unlocked:
1- nandroid backup
2- erase just the 4, not the sds
3- install TE1
4- install updates
5- reboot
6- my extSD wasn't working, so i format it in my mac (not in recovery) to FAT32
7- with ES i just REPLACE the files from the unlock how to sim thread (the node and journal files if my memory isn't failing)
7*-one detail: in the first post, the zip fail contains a file name NODE with caps, when you REPLACE your files with ES on the corresponding directory, you should rename it to node without caps or it will fail (it happened to me). Make sure you use the corresponding permissions to file(i think they were 660 and 600).
8- reboot
9- For me the gsm and data started working right after the reboot, the apn just downloaded from my company.
If you need, a couple of pages back (on this thread), i link a specific post of the thread for unlocking gsm where you can find a file with the apn.xml with all the apn someone could ever need to replace on your phone. If not you could use shortcut master to search for com.android.settings.Settings$ApnSettingsActivity, for getting to the screen to add your apn manually.

hope this help you
